Market Overview

The Application Server Market is projected to grow from USD 25,615 million in 2024 to USD 73,069 million by 2032, reflecting a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 14%.

The Application Server Market is driven by the increasing demand for scalable, high-performance IT solutions to support enterprise applications, particularly in industries such as finance, healthcare, and retail. As businesses continue to adopt cloud-based infrastructures, the need for efficient application servers that can manage and deliver complex applications is rising. The growing trend of digital transformation and the shift toward microservices architecture further fuel market growth, enabling organizations to scale applications and enhance operational efficiency. Additionally, the rise of edge computing and the expansion of IoT applications are accelerating the demand for application servers that can handle real-time data processing and provide low-latency responses. The increasing focus on cybersecurity also influences market growth, with businesses seeking secure, reliable application servers to safeguard sensitive data and comply with stringent regulatory requirements. These factors, combined with the widespread adoption of hybrid and multi-cloud environments, are shaping the future trajectory of the Application Server Market.

The Application Server Market is experiencing significant growth across various regions. North America holds the largest market share at 40%, driven by the high demand for scalable, secure enterprise applications, particularly in industries like BFSI and healthcare. Europe follows with a 30% share, fueled by digital transformation initiatives and strict data protection regulations. The Asia-Pacific region, accounting for 25%, is rapidly expanding due to the increasing adoption of cloud computing and IoT applications. Key players in the market include major technology companies such as Microsoft Corporation, Oracle Corporation, IBM, Red Hat, F5, Inc., VMware, SAP SE, and Payara Services Ltd. These companies are enhancing their market positions through continuous innovation, strategic partnerships, and providing cloud-based solutions to meet the diverse needs of businesses worldwide.

Market Drivers

Increased Cloud Adoption

The rise of cloud computing has significantly impacted the Application Server Market, as businesses increasingly migrate their IT infrastructure to cloud-based platforms. Cloud adoption allows organizations to benefit from the scalability, flexibility, and cost-efficiency that cloud solutions provide. As enterprises adopt hybrid and multi-cloud environments, there is a growing need for application servers capable of supporting complex, distributed applications across diverse cloud infrastructures, driving demand for advanced solutions in the market.

  • For instance, Capital One migrated its entire IT operations to the cloud by partnering with AWS, decommissioning its physical data centers and building a cloud-native infrastructure. This move enabled Capital One to enhance security, improve agility, and accelerate innovation within a highly regulated financial sector.

Growth in Microservices Architecture

The shift towards microservices architecture has become a key driver of the Application Server Market. By breaking down monolithic applications into smaller, independent services, businesses can enhance scalability, maintainability, and performance. Application servers are essential for managing these microservices and ensuring seamless communication and integration across different services. As more companies adopt microservices to streamline development and deployment processes, the demand for application servers continues to grow.

  • For instance, Spotify, with over 75 million monthly active users, utilizes more than 800 microservices managed by over 90 autonomous teams. This approach enables Spotify to scale specific components independently, rapidly introduce new features, and deliver a seamless, reliable user experience.

Market Trends

Adoption of Cloud-Native Technologies

The Application Server Market is witnessing a strong trend toward the adoption of cloud-native technologies, driven by businesses seeking to enhance agility, scalability, and operational efficiency. Cloud-native architecture allows organizations to deploy applications more effectively across cloud environments. This trend is particularly prominent among enterprises migrating from legacy systems to modern cloud-based infrastructures. Application servers are essential for supporting these cloud-native applications, ensuring reliable performance and easy management of distributed services.

  • For instance, Onion Academy adopted Alibaba Cloud Container Service to handle large spikes in user traffic. By leveraging container orchestration and auto-scaling, Onion Academy improved its system resource utilization by about 60% and could rapidly deploy thousands of application instances, ensuring business stability during high-demand periods.

Integration with DevOps and CI/CD Pipelines

DevOps practices and Continuous Integration/Continuous Deployment (CI/CD) pipelines are significantly influencing the Application Server Market. The demand for faster and more efficient application development and deployment has increased, and application servers are evolving to integrate seamlessly with these practices. By automating the development lifecycle and improving collaboration between development and operations teams, businesses can accelerate time-to-market. Application servers that support CI/CD pipelines enable companies to quickly deliver updates, maintain application quality, and improve overall efficiency.

Shift to Microservices and Containers

Microservices and containerization are transforming how applications are developed and deployed. The Application Server Market is increasingly aligning with these trends as businesses move towards container-based infrastructures. By using containers, organizations can isolate application components and deploy them independently, offering improved flexibility, scalability, and resilience. Application servers play a critical role in managing these containerized environments and ensuring seamless communication between different services, allowing organizations to scale applications efficiently and reduce operational complexities.

  • For instance, eBay modernized its platform by migrating from a monolithic architecture to a polyglot set of microservices, deploying around 1,000 microservices in Docker containers managed by Kubernetes, which enabled continuous evolution and independent scaling of components.

Rise of Edge Computing for Real-Time Data Processing

Edge computing is becoming a major trend within the Application Server Market, driven by the growing need for real-time data processing. As more businesses leverage IoT devices and remote sensors, the ability to process data closer to the source is crucial. Edge computing reduces latency and minimizes network congestion by enabling data processing at the edge of the network. Application servers optimized for edge environments are helping organizations handle time-sensitive tasks more effectively, particularly in industries such as healthcare, manufacturing, and smart cities.

Market Challenges Analysis

Complexity in Managing Hybrid and Multi-Cloud Environments

One of the key challenges in the Application Server Market is managing the complexity of hybrid and multi-cloud environments. Organizations are increasingly adopting these environments to leverage the benefits of different cloud platforms. However, integrating and managing applications across various clouds, both public and private, can lead to compatibility issues, security concerns, and increased operational costs. Application servers need to ensure seamless performance and consistent user experience across disparate cloud environments, requiring sophisticated solutions and skilled management to avoid inefficiencies and operational disruptions.

  • For instance, Delta Air Lines partnered with IBM to migrate hundreds of distributed workloads to a hybrid cloud using Red Hat OpenShift Service on AWS (ROSA), enabling consistent development, security, and operations across multiple clouds while modernizing customer experience tools for over 90,000 employees.

Security and Compliance Risks

Security and compliance continue to pose significant challenges for the Application Server Market. With growing concerns around data breaches, cyber-attacks, and privacy violations, businesses must ensure that their application servers are robust enough to protect sensitive information. Compliance with data protection regulations such as GDPR and CCPA further complicates the landscape, requiring constant updates and monitoring. The need for secure configurations, vulnerability management, and encryption adds additional layers of complexity, as organizations must balance performance with rigorous security and regulatory compliance standards.

Market Segmentation Analysis:

By Type

The Application Server Market is segmented by type, including Java, Microsoft Windows, and others. Java-based application servers dominate due to their scalability, reliability, and cross-platform compatibility, making them a preferred choice for large-scale enterprise applications. Microsoft Windows-based servers are widely used in organizations already operating within the Microsoft ecosystem, providing seamless integration with Windows-based applications. Other types include specialized servers tailored to specific enterprise needs, offering flexibility in supporting a range of software architectures and application frameworks.

  • For instance, Apache Tomcat, a widely adopted Java application server, is used by organizations like eBay to power high-traffic web applications, demonstrating Java’s reliability for enterprise-scale deployments.

By Deployment

Deployment options in the Application Server Market include hosted and on-premise solutions. Hosted deployment is gaining traction due to its cost-effectiveness, scalability, and ease of management, particularly among businesses transitioning to the cloud. On-premise deployments continue to hold relevance for organizations with stringent security and compliance requirements, allowing full control over infrastructure. The market is seeing an increasing shift toward hosted solutions, driven by the demand for flexibility, disaster recovery capabilities, and seamless remote access to applications and services.

  • For example, Tata Communications partnered with JLR to connect all 128 global sites using advanced cloud-first, software-defined networks (SD-WAN), enabling real-time data capture and AI-powered analytics—demonstrating the scalability and flexibility of hosted deployment in supporting global digital transformation initiatives.

By End-Use

The Application Server Market serves a diverse set of industries, including BFSI, government, healthcare, IT & telecom, manufacturing, and retail. The BFSI sector is one of the largest consumers, driven by the need for secure, scalable, and high-performance applications to support financial transactions and customer services. Healthcare organizations are increasingly adopting application servers to support electronic health records (EHR) systems and telemedicine. Other sectors, such as IT & telecom and manufacturing, rely on application servers to manage critical infrastructure, business processes, and customer-facing applications.

Recent Developments

  • In March 2024, Oracle Corporation and NVIDIA joined forces to deliver sovereign AI solutions by integrating Oracle’s cloud infrastructure with NVIDIA’s AI technologies. This collaboration aims to enhance operational control, improve data security, and streamline AI deployments.
  • In May 2024, Broadcom Inc. and Microsoft expanded their collaboration to enhance VMware Cloud Foundation support on Azure VMware Solution. This partnership enables smoother license transfers between on-premises environments and Azure, providing greater flexibility and scalability.
  • In August 2024, IBM unveiled the SpyreTM Accelerator and Telum® II Processor at Hot Chips 2024. These next-gen technologies power IBM Z systems, enabling scalable AI, including LLMs and generative AI, with enhanced efficiency and reduced energy consumption. They offer robust performance for enterprise-level applications such as fraud detection and advanced anti-money laundering.
  • In September 2024, Dell Inc. and Red Hat formed a partnership to bring Red Hat Enterprise Linux AI (RHEL AI) to Dell PowerEdge servers. This collaboration focuses on simplifying AI and generative AI model development, testing, and deployment. By integrating RHEL AI as the preferred platform on Dell’s PowerEdge R760xa server, the partnership helps businesses scale IT systems and improve enterprise applications.
  • In September 2024, Oracle introduced Generative Development (GenDev), an AI-driven application development infrastructure. GenDev enables enterprises to rapidly create refined applications by integrating advanced Oracle technologies such as Oracle Database 23ai, AI Vector Search, and APEX. This platform accelerates AI adoption by leveraging natural language interfaces and automating scalability, reliability, consistency, and security requirements.
